TitleSPEECHES BY THE GOVERNORS AND DEPUTY GOVERNORS OF THE BANK OF ENGLAND
Date7 Jan 1997 - 28 May 1997
DescriptionAll speeches given by the Governor, unless otherwise stated.
Includes: speech entitled 'Life with the Euro: opportunity or nightmare?' given by the Deputy Governor at the Oxford Farming Conference 7 Jan 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at a Burns Meeting 13 Jan 1997; speaking notes for meeting with the Chancellor of the Exchequer 15 Jan 1997; speech given at the Chartered Institute of Bankers in Scotland biennial dinner - Edinburgh International Conference Centre 20 Jan 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the Sloan Fellowship Masters Programme dinner 20 Jan 1997; speech entitled 'Are banks still special?' given at an IMF (International Monetary Fund) Seminar 'Banking soundness and monetary policy' in Washington DC, USA 29 Jan 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at a Bank of England Agency for Wales north and mid-Wales reception 29 Jan 1997; opening remarks delivered at the Bankers Club seminar on electronic money 4 Feb 1997; speech entitled 'What the City of London can offer British investors in Latin America' given by the Deputy Governor at the 'Britain's place in Latin America's growing economies' conference 11 Feb 1997; speech entitled 'The economy and housing' given by the Deputy Governor at the Housing Corporation conference 11 Feb 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the FOREX (Foreign Exchange) Association 17 Feb 1997; speech given at the Institute of Petroleum dinner 19 Feb 1997; speech entitled 'International regulatory structure: a UK perspective' given by the Deputy Governor at the Federal Reserve Bank of Atlanta 1997 Financial Markets conference 22 Feb 1997; speech (includes draft) given at the 3rd Euromoney International Bond Congress 25 Feb 1997; speech given at Bank of England Court Room dinner for retiring directors (Pendarell Hugh Kent(?), Jeremy Morse and Ian Watt) 28 Feb 1997; speech entitled 'European central banking - East and West: where next?' given by the Deputy Governor at the London School of Economics and Political Science annual lecture on central banking 4 Mar 1997; remarks made a the Top Management Programme 6 Mar 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the British Chamber of Commerce lunch in Tokyo, Japan 11 Mar 1997; speech (includes draft) given at Liverpool and District Bankers' Institute bi-annual dinner 12 Mar 1997; speech entitled 'What would EMU [Economic and Monetary Union] mean for London?' given by the Deputy Governor at the Federation of Bankers' Associations meeting in Tokyo, Japan 12 Mar 1997; series of charts and graphs shown by the Deputy Governor at a Confederation of British Industry Eastern region finance supper at the Officers' Mess, Duxford 20 Mar 1997; speech (includes draft) given to the Foreign Bankers Association annual general meeting in Amsterdam, The Netherlands 3 Apr 1997; speech (includes draft) entitled 'Regional integration: the European experience' given at the 5th Gulf Economic Forum in Bahrain 8 Apr 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at a Bankers Club luncheon 8 Apr 1997; speech (includes draft) given at the Roy Bridge Memorial lecture 9 Apr 1997; speech (includes draft) given at the Securities Institute 5th anniversary dinner at the Guildhall 10 Apr 1997; speech (includes draft) entitled 'Promoting economic welfare through stability' given at the Barnett lecture in Toynbee Hall 16 Apr 1997; lecture entitled 'Economic fundamentals, markets and public policy: who is driving whom?' delivered by Mervyn King, Executive Director and Chief Economist of the Bank of England to the G30 meeting at the Bank of England 18 Apr 1997; speech (includes draft) given at the Japan Society Annual dinner 24 Apr 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the G30 Spring Plenary meeting 18 Apr 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the Duke of Westminster awards (includes a press release on the speech) 28 Apr 1997; speech given at a lunch at the Goldsmith's Hall at the conclusion of the trial of the Pyx [the annual trial ensures that coinage produced by the Royal Mint is within the statutory limits for metallic composition, weight and size] 2 May 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the Factors and Discounters Association annual dinner 6 May 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the Road Haulage Association annual dinner 13 May 1997; speech given by the Deputy Governor at the Securities dinner 14 May 1997; speech given at lunch with Croydon and South London Chamber of Commerce and Industry 16 May 1997; speech entitled 'Maastricht - Its political viability and the European common currency' given by the Deputy Governor at the Argentine Bankers' Association National Bank Conference in Buenos Aires, Argentina 19 May 1997; speech given at the sailing regatta dinner 25 May 1997; speech given at lunch with Mr O'Ferrall, Chairman, Lloyd's Register 28 May 1997.
